Difference between revisions of "Planning"

From Tranzman Documentation
Jump to: navigation, search
Line 1: Line 1:
  
{|style="font-size: 15px;"
+
{|style="font-size: 15px;width:100%"
 
|
 
|
 
== <b>Overview</b> ==
 
== <b>Overview</b> ==
Line 17: Line 17:
 
Note: To help understand the correct sizing for a Tranzman Appliance Deployment, it is recommended to use [[Recorder|Tranzman Recorder]] which validates the environment and the catalog sizing.
 
Note: To help understand the correct sizing for a Tranzman Appliance Deployment, it is recommended to use [[Recorder|Tranzman Recorder]] which validates the environment and the catalog sizing.
  
 
+
{|style="font-size: 15px;width:100%"
{|style="font-size: 15px;"
 
 
|
 
|
 
== <b>RAM Requirement</b> ==
 
== <b>RAM Requirement</b> ==
 
|}
 
|}
 +
 
{| class="wikitable" style="text-align:center; font-size:14px; width:50%; font-family:Arial, Helvetica, sans-serif !important;;"
 
{| class="wikitable" style="text-align:center; font-size:14px; width:50%; font-family:Arial, Helvetica, sans-serif !important;;"
 
|- style="font-weight:bold; font-size:16px;"
 
|- style="font-weight:bold; font-size:16px;"
Line 30: Line 30:
 
| Using appliance only for assessments
 
| Using appliance only for assessments
 
| Minimum 4GB
 
| Minimum 4GB
|-style="text-align:left;"
+
|- style="text-align:left;"
 
| Migrating Same Vendor
 
| Migrating Same Vendor
 
| Minimum 8GB
 
| Minimum 8GB
|-style="text-align:left;"
+
|- style="text-align:left;"
 
| Migrating Cross Vendor
 
| Migrating Cross Vendor
 
| Minimum 8GB
 
| Minimum 8GB
 
|}
 
|}
 
{|style="padding: 5px; width: 85%;"
 
{|style="padding: 5px; width: 85%;"
| style="width: 1%;"|[[File:Note.png|30px]]|| style="padding: 10px; width: 85%;font-color:blue;"|'''Note:''' Additional 1GB of RAM is required for every tape drive connected to the Appliance
+
| style="width: 1%;"|[[File:Note.png|30px]]|| '''Note:''' <font style="padding: 10px; width: 85%;color:blue;">Additional 1GB of RAM is required for every tape drive connected to the Appliance </font>
 
|  
 
|  
 
|}
 
|}
  
{|style="font-size: 15px;"
+
 
 +
 
 +
{|style="font-size: 15px;width:100%"
 
|
 
|
===CPU===
+
== <b>CPU Requirement</b> ==
 
|}
 
|}
{| class="wikitable" style="font-size:14px; font-family:Arial, Helvetica, sans-serif !important;;"
+
{| class="wikitable" style="text-align:center;font-size:14px; width:50%; font-family:Arial, Helvetica, sans-serif !important;;"
 
|- style="font-weight:bold; font-size:16px;"
 
|- style="font-weight:bold; font-size:16px;"
 +
! Use Case
 
! CPU Core
 
! CPU Core
! Use Case
+
<I>(minimum recommended)</I>
|- style="text-align:center;"
+
|- style="text-align:left;"  
 +
| Migrating Same Vendor
 
| Minimum 4 core Intel CPU
 
| Minimum 4 core Intel CPU
| style="text-align:left;" | Migrating Same Vendor
+
|- style="text-align:left;"  
|-
+
| Migrating Cross Vendor
 
| Minimum 8 core Intel CPU
 
| Minimum 8 core Intel CPU
| Migrating Cross Vendor
 
 
|}
 
|}
 
   
 
   
 
{|style="padding: 5px; width: 85%;"
 
{|style="padding: 5px; width: 85%;"
| style="width: 1%;"|[[File:Note.png|30px]]|| style="padding: 10px; width: 85%;"|'''Note:'''  Additional 1 core for every tape drive connected to the Appliance
+
| style="width: 1%;"|[[File:Note.png|30px]]|| '''Note:''' <font style="padding: 10px; width: 85%;color:blue;"> Additional 1 core for every tape drive connected to the Appliance. ONLY INTEL processors have been tested and are supported.</font>
* ONLY INTEL processors have been tested and are supported.
 
 
|  
 
|  
 
|}
 
|}
  
{|style="font-size: 15px;"
+
 
 +
 
 +
{|style="font-size: 15px;width:100%"
 
|
 
|
===Network===
+
== <b>Network Requirement</b> ==
 +
|}
 +
{| class="wikitable" style="text-align:center;font-size:14px; width:50%; font-family:Arial, Helvetica, sans-serif !important;;"
 +
|- style="font-weight:bold; font-size:16px;"
 +
! Use Case
 +
! Network speed
 +
<I>(minimum recommended)</I>
 +
|- style="text-align:left;"
 +
| Migrating Same Vendor and recovery on Demand
 +
| 1Gbit connection
 +
|- style="text-align:left;"
 +
| Migrating Cross Vendor
 +
| 10Gbit connection
 +
|}
 +
 +
{|style="padding: 5px; width: 85%;"
 +
| style="width: 1%;"|[[File:Note.png|30px]]|| '''Note:''' <font style="padding: 10px; width: 85%;color:blue;">If multiple links are used, aggregation is needed to provide maximum throughput. Multiple connections may be required if there are multiple tape drives.</font>
 +
|
 
|}
 
|}
* 1Gbit minimum connection required (for Same Vendor migration and recovery on Demand).
 
* 10Gbit connection recommended for Cross Vendor to ensure that tape drive are kept running at a reasonable speed.
 
* If multiple links are used, aggregation is needed to provide maximum throughput.
 
* Multiple connections may be required if there are multiple tape drives.
 
  
{|style="font-size: 15px;"
+
 
 +
 
 +
{|style="font-size: 15px;width:100%"
 
|
 
|
===Ports===
+
== <b>Ports Requirement</b> ==
 
|}
 
|}
The appliance needs to communicate over the network. If you have internal firewalls, you must allow the following connections or the appliance cannot function.
+
The appliance needs to communicate over the network. In case of internal firewalls, it must allow the following connections to ensure smooth functioning of the appliance.
  
 
{|style="font-size: 16px;"
 
{|style="font-size: 16px;"
 
|
 
|
====Backup Servers (Clients of Tranzman)====
+
===Backup Servers (Clients of Tranzman)===
 
|}
 
|}
  
=====All servers=====
+
====All servers====
{| class="wikitable"
+
{| class="wikitable" style="text-align:left;font-size:14px; width:50%; font-family:Arial, Helvetica, sans-serif !important;;"
 
|-
 
|-
 
|INBOUND || TCP 443 from ANY
 
|INBOUND || TCP 443 from ANY
Line 91: Line 110:
 
|OUTBOUND || to Tranzman Appliance TCP 55560
 
|OUTBOUND || to Tranzman Appliance TCP 55560
 
|}
 
|}
+
====Destination servers====
=====Destination servers=====
+
{| class="wikitable" style="text-align:left;font-size:14px; width:50%; font-family:Arial, Helvetica, sans-serif !important;;"
* Windows
 
{| class="wikitable"
 
 
|-
 
|-
|OUTBOUND || to the Tranzman Appliance TCP 139 and 445 and UDP 137 and 138
+
|OUTBOUND for Windows
|}
+
| to the Tranzman Appliance TCP 139 and 445 and UDP 137 and 138
* Unix/Linux
 
{| class="wikitable"
 
 
|-
 
|-
|OUTBOUND || to the Tranzman Appliance TCP 111,4045 and 2049 and UDP 111,4045 and 2049
+
|OUTBOUND for Unix/Linux
 +
|to the Tranzman Appliance TCP 111,4045 and 2049 and UDP 111,4045 and 2049
 
|}
 
|}
 
 
 
{|style="font-size: 16px;"
 
{|style="font-size: 16px;"
 
|
 
|
 
====Tranzman Appliance (Server)====
 
====Tranzman Appliance (Server)====
 
|}
 
|}
{| class="wikitable"
+
{| class="wikitable" style="text-align:left;font-size:14px; width:50%; font-family:Arial, Helvetica, sans-serif !important;;"
 
|-
 
|-
 
|INBOUND || TCP 443 from ANY
 
|INBOUND || TCP 443 from ANY
Line 124: Line 138:
 
|-
 
|-
 
|INBOUND || TCP 139 and 445 and UDP 137 and 138 from Administration PC(s) Windows Only
 
|INBOUND || TCP 139 and 445 and UDP 137 and 138 from Administration PC(s) Windows Only
 +
|-
 +
|INBOUND || UDP 123 to the NTP servers.
 
|-
 
|-
 
|OUTBOUND|| TCP 53 and UDP 53 to the DNS servers
 
|OUTBOUND|| TCP 53 and UDP 53 to the DNS servers
 
|-
 
|-
 
|OUTBOUND|| UDP 123 to the NTP servers
 
|OUTBOUND|| UDP 123 to the NTP servers
|-
 
|INBOUND || UDP 123 to the NTP servers.
 
 
|-
 
|-
 
|OUTBOUND || TCP 25, 587 to the Email server
 
|OUTBOUND || TCP 25, 587 to the Email server
 
|}
 
|}
 
 
 
{|style="font-size: 16px;"
 
{|style="font-size: 16px;"
 
|
 
|
====Administration PC====
+
====Administration PC/Laptop====
 
|}
 
|}
{| class="wikitable"
+
{| class="wikitable" style="text-align:left;font-size:14px; width:50%; font-family:Arial, Helvetica, sans-serif !important;;"
 
|-
 
|-
 
|OUTBOUND || to Tranzman Appliance TCP 443  
 
|OUTBOUND || to Tranzman Appliance TCP 443  
Line 151: Line 163:
  
  
{|style="font-size: 16px;"
+
{|style="font-size: 15px;width:100%"
 
|
 
|
===Storage===
+
== <b>Storage Requirement</b> ==
 
|}
 
|}
 
* Minimum 3GB local disk for OS Installation.
 
* Minimum 3GB local disk for OS Installation.
* Local/SAN attached disks needed for temporary staging of converted images, sized according to volume of recoveries to accommodate at any one time. The following is for guidance only, it would be recommended that you use the [[Recorder|Tranzman Recorder]] and Stone Ram Consulting Services to correctly size the volumes.
+
* Local/SAN attached disks needed for temporary staging of converted images as per the required size of volumes of recoveries.  
{|style="font-size: 15px;"
+
The following is for guidance purpose only and it is advised to use the [[Recorder|Tranzman Recorder]] and Stone Ram Consulting Services to correctly size the volumes.
|
 
  
{| class="wikitable" style="font-weight:bold;"
+
{| class="wikitable" style="text-align:center;font-size:14px; width:50%; font-family:Arial, Helvetica, sans-serif !important;;"
|+Table for Guidance
+
|- style="font-weight:bold; font-size:16px;"
|- style="font-size:16px; font-family:Arial, Helvetica, sans-serif !important;;"
+
! Use Case
! Assessment Only
+
! Requirement <I>(guideline only)</I>
! Same Vendor
+
|- style="text-align:left;"  
! Cross Vendor
+
| For Assessment
|- style="font-weight:normal;"
+
| Additional disk of Minimum 20GB
| style="text-align:center; font-size:16px; font-family:Arial, Helvetica, sans-serif !important;;" | Additional disk of Minimum 20GB
+
|- style="text-align:left;"
| Additional disk(s) of Minimum ((2.5 * Size of combined catalogs) + (2 * Total Memory))
+
| Same Vendor migration
| Additional disk(s) of Minimum ((2.5 * Size of combined catalogs) + (2 * Total Memory) + Largest of either<br />3 x Largest image size <br />Number of Drives * max size of compressed tape
+
| Additional disk(s) of Minimum ((2.5 * Size of combined catalog) + (2 * Total Memory))
 +
|- style="text-align:left;"
 +
| Cross Vendor migration
 +
| Additional disk(s) of Minimum ((2.5 * Size of combined catalog) + (2 * Total Memory) + Largest of either
 +
3 x largest image size
 +
Number of Drives * max size of compressed tape
 
|}
 
|}
  

Revision as of 15:25, 17 August 2022

Overview

Tranzman appliance is used to perform the migration between different backup domains.

The appliance is currently available as an ISO image and as an OVA template.

Virtual appliance should only be used for same-vendor transitions where no connectivity to tape media or very large (above 2TB) disk volumes are required.

OVA template can be used for environments with up to two million images without any modifications, however we recommend a 2 GB of RAM per 500K additional images.

A single Tranzman Appliance can be used to convert multiple environments, however we suggest to follow below considerations in sizing the appliance.

Note: To help understand the correct sizing for a Tranzman Appliance Deployment, it is recommended to use Tranzman Recorder which validates the environment and the catalog sizing.

RAM Requirement

Use Case RAM size

(minimum recommended)

Using appliance only for assessments Minimum 4GB
Migrating Same Vendor Minimum 8GB
Migrating Cross Vendor Minimum 8GB
Note.png Note: Additional 1GB of RAM is required for every tape drive connected to the Appliance


CPU Requirement

Use Case CPU Core

(minimum recommended)

Migrating Same Vendor Minimum 4 core Intel CPU
Migrating Cross Vendor Minimum 8 core Intel CPU
Note.png Note: Additional 1 core for every tape drive connected to the Appliance. ONLY INTEL processors have been tested and are supported.


Network Requirement

Use Case Network speed

(minimum recommended)

Migrating Same Vendor and recovery on Demand 1Gbit connection
Migrating Cross Vendor 10Gbit connection
Note.png Note: If multiple links are used, aggregation is needed to provide maximum throughput. Multiple connections may be required if there are multiple tape drives.


Ports Requirement

The appliance needs to communicate over the network. In case of internal firewalls, it must allow the following connections to ensure smooth functioning of the appliance.

Backup Servers (Clients of Tranzman)

All servers

INBOUND TCP 443 from ANY
OUTBOUND to Tranzman Appliance TCP 55560

Destination servers

OUTBOUND for Windows to the Tranzman Appliance TCP 139 and 445 and UDP 137 and 138
OUTBOUND for Unix/Linux to the Tranzman Appliance TCP 111,4045 and 2049 and UDP 111,4045 and 2049

Tranzman Appliance (Server)

INBOUND TCP 443 from ANY
INBOUND TCP 22 from ANY
INBOUND TCP 80 from ANY
INBOUND TCP 55560 from all origin and destination backup servers
INBOUND TCP 139 and 445 and UDP 137 and 138 from destination Windows servers
INBOUND TCP 111,4045 and 2049 and UDP 111,4045 and 2049 from destination *nix servers
INBOUND TCP 139 and 445 and UDP 137 and 138 from Administration PC(s) Windows Only
INBOUND UDP 123 to the NTP servers.
OUTBOUND TCP 53 and UDP 53 to the DNS servers
OUTBOUND UDP 123 to the NTP servers
OUTBOUND TCP 25, 587 to the Email server

Administration PC/Laptop

OUTBOUND to Tranzman Appliance TCP 443
OUTBOUND to Tranzman Appliance TCP 80
OUTBOUND to Tranzman Appliance TCP 22
OUTBOUND to the Tranzman Appliance TCP 139 and 445 and UDP 137 and 138


Storage Requirement

  • Minimum 3GB local disk for OS Installation.
  • Local/SAN attached disks needed for temporary staging of converted images as per the required size of volumes of recoveries.

The following is for guidance purpose only and it is advised to use the Tranzman Recorder and Stone Ram Consulting Services to correctly size the volumes.

Use Case Requirement (guideline only)
For Assessment Additional disk of Minimum 20GB
Same Vendor migration Additional disk(s) of Minimum ((2.5 * Size of combined catalog) + (2 * Total Memory))
Cross Vendor migration Additional disk(s) of Minimum ((2.5 * Size of combined catalog) + (2 * Total Memory) + Largest of either

3 x largest image size Number of Drives * max size of compressed tape


Go to Installation Return to Overview